‘The Future Is Coming’: Transportation’s Duffy Unveils Massive Upgrade To Air Traffic Control
Standing before a backdrop of antiquated copper wiring and 1970s-era radio equipment, U.S. Transportation Secretary Sean Duffy on Tuesday announced a massive $5 billion modernization of the nation’s air traffic control (ATC) system on Tuesday.
